Khalid Bin Hamad reviews means to develop Bahraini sports with CEO of Information and eGovernment Authority

Manama, November 24 (BNA) His Highness Sheikh Khalid bin Hamad Al Khalifa, First Deputy Chairman of the Supreme Council for Youth and Sports, Chairman of the Public Sports Authority and Chairman of the Bahrain Olympic Committee, received in his office today. Al Wadi Palace Mohammed Ali Al Qaed, CEO of the Information and e-Government Authority.

The meeting was also attended by His Highness Sheikh Salman bin Mohammed Al Khalifa, Vice President of the General Sports Authority, and Dr. Abdul Rahman Sadiq Askar, CEO of the General Sports Authority.

During the meeting, His Highness Sheikh Khalid welcomed the leader and conveyed the greetings of His Majesty King Hamad bin Isa Al Khalifa and the wishes of His Majesty the King to all members of the Commission for success.

His Highness, with the CEO of the Information and eGovernment Authority, reviewed the plans of the General Sports Authority to support sports entities in a way that contributes to the implementation of His Highness’ goals and aspirations to translate the directives of His Majesty the King to advance sports. section.

His Highness Sheikh Khalid and the Leader discussed a number of issues related to the authority’s projects to enhance support policies and electronic connectivity in implementing administrative procedures aimed at strengthening the governance system to achieve the objectives of Bahrain Vision 2030.

For his part, the CEO of the Information and eGovernment Authority expressed his thanks and appreciation to His Highness Sheikh Khalid, praising His Highness’ distinguished efforts and contributions to the development of the sports sector. He added that the Information and eGovernment Authority welcomes the unification of efforts and the partnership with the General Sports Authority to support the advancement of the sports movement in the Kingdom.
